+/*!
+ Configures the state machine for this widget host.
+*/
+void HsWidgetHost::setupStates()
+{
+ // State machine
+
+ mStateMachine = new QStateMachine(this);
+ mStateMachine->setAnimated(false);
+
+ // States
+
+ QState *state_component = new QState;
+ QState *state_unloaded = new QState(state_component);
+ QState *state_running = new QState(state_component);
+ QState *state_show = new QState(state_running);
+ QState *state_hide = new QState(state_running);
+ QState *state_finished = new QState;
+ QState *state_faulted = new QState;
+ QState *state_remove = new QState;
+ QFinalState *state_final = new QFinalState;
+
+ mStateMachine->addState(state_component);
+ mStateMachine->addState(state_finished);
+ mStateMachine->addState(state_faulted);
+ mStateMachine->addState(state_remove);
+ mStateMachine->addState(state_final);
+
+ mStateMachine->setInitialState(state_component);
+ state_component->setInitialState(state_unloaded);
+ state_running->setInitialState(state_hide);
+
+ // Transitions
+
+ state_component->addTransition(
+ this, SIGNAL(event_close()), state_final);
+ state_component->addTransition(
+ this, SIGNAL(event_remove()), state_remove);
+ state_component->addTransition(
+ this, SIGNAL(event_finished()), state_finished);
+ state_component->addTransition(
+ this, SIGNAL(event_faulted()), state_faulted);
+
+ state_unloaded->addTransition(
+ this, SIGNAL(event_startAndShow()), state_show);
+ state_unloaded->addTransition(
+ this, SIGNAL(event_startAndHide()), state_hide);
+
+ state_running->addTransition(
+ this, SIGNAL(event_unload()), state_unloaded);
+
+ state_show->addTransition(
+ this, SIGNAL(event_hide()), state_hide);
+
+ state_hide->addTransition(
+ this, SIGNAL(event_show()), state_show);
+
+ state_finished->addTransition(
+ this, SIGNAL(event_remove()), state_remove);
+ state_finished->addTransition(
+ this, SIGNAL(event_close()), state_final);
+
+ state_faulted->addTransition(
+ this, SIGNAL(event_remove()), state_remove);
+ state_faulted->addTransition(
+ this, SIGNAL(event_close()), state_final);
+
+ state_remove->addTransition(state_final);
+
+ // Actions
+
+ ENTRY_ACTION(state_component, action_connectComponent)
+ EXIT_ACTION(state_component, action_disconnectComponent)
+
+ ENTRY_ACTION(state_running, action_load)
+ ENTRY_ACTION(state_running, action_initialize)
+ EXIT_ACTION(state_running, action_uninitialize)
+ EXIT_ACTION(state_running, action_unload)
+
+ ENTRY_ACTION(state_show, action_show)
+
+ ENTRY_ACTION(state_hide, action_hide)
+
+ ENTRY_ACTION(state_finished, action_finished)
+
+ ENTRY_ACTION(state_faulted, action_faulted)
+
+ ENTRY_ACTION(state_remove, action_notifyRemove)
+ ENTRY_ACTION(state_remove, action_remove)
+
+ // Delete on finish.
+
+ connect(mStateMachine, SIGNAL(finished()), SLOT(deleteLater()),
+ Qt::QueuedConnection);
+}

+/*!
+ Loads the contained widget from a widget plugin and
+ connects to it's meta interface.
+*/
+void HsWidgetHost::action_load()
+{
+ mWidget = HsHostedWidgetFactory::instance()->createWidget(mComponent->uri());
+ if (!mWidget) {
+ emit event_faulted();
+ return;
+ }
+ // must have fuctions
+ if (!setMethod("onShow()", mOnShowMethod) ||
+ !setMethod("onHide()", mOnHideMethod)) {
+ delete mWidget;
+ mWidget = 0;
+ emit event_faulted();
+ return;
+ }
+
+ mVisual->setWidget(mWidget);
+
+ setMethod("onInitialize()", mOnInitializeMethod);
+ setMethod("onUninitialize()", mOnUninitializeMethod);
+
+ setProperty("isOnline", mIsOnlineProperty);
+ setProperty("rootPath", mRootPathProperty);
+
+ if (hasSignal("setPreferences(const QStringList&)")) {
+ connect(mWidget, SIGNAL(setPreferences(QStringList)),
+ SLOT(onSetPreferences(QStringList)), Qt::QueuedConnection);
+ }
+ if (hasSignal("finished()")) {
+ connect(mWidget, SIGNAL(finished()),
+ SLOT(onFinished()), Qt::QueuedConnection);
+ }
+ if (hasSignal("error()")) {
+ connect(mWidget, SIGNAL(error()),
+ SLOT(onError()), Qt::QueuedConnection);
+ }
+
+ loadPresentation();
+
+ QString objName(mComponent->uri());
+ objName.append(":");
+ objName.append(QString::number(mDatabaseId));
+ mVisual->setObjectName(objName);
+}
